AIBASED SMART METER AND COMMUNICATION TECHNOLOGIES FOR CRITICAL INFRASTRUCTURES

Smart cities comprise several infrastructures that must be operated and coordinated through an integrated approach to maximize anticipated benefits. Electric utilities have been experiencing the benefits of new ICT technologies to improve decision making, systems security and operations functionality. However, natural gas distributors and urban irrigation utilities are just beginning to integrate these smart systems into their networks and we are just beginning to see their value. Since both natural gas and urban water distribution networks are designed and operated based on the idea of unidirectional flow, both suffer from lower service quality, reliability, sustainability and higher costs.

The AI-SMeCoT project aims to provide a unified infrastructure where data is collected from smart meters or smart meters of utilities to propose energy efficiency services. Remote meter management will allow companies to reduce field service personnel and vehicles and also to have real-time readings to propose solutions for load profiling, fraud detection, demand forecasting and predictive maintenance.

This is a Eureka project, in which I-nercya Intelligent Software will focus on the development of protocols and configuration interfaces with IoT elements, the design and development of algorithms based on deep learning for the prevention and discovery of energy fraud, and the development of an API for interconnection with any client and external system.

The project presents a series of technological innovations:

  • Establish a baseline for data and data sources/devices that will allow new protocols, technologies and IoT devices to be included as developments emerge, pre-processing procedures for data from multiple sources (both historical and real-time data) will be implemented to allow them to be linked and stored in a way that analysis and predictive algorithms can more easily use them)
  • The design and development of AI algorithms based on deep learning technologies that will enable the detection of energy fraud taking into account the consumption patterns obtained from Smart Meters and IoT devices in the network.
